Car insurance glossary
What is declarations page?
A declarations page is the policy summary that lists major details such as drivers, vehicles, coverages, limits, deductibles, dates, and premium.
Also called: insurance dec page
Glossary date: March 9, 2026
How it works
It is a useful snapshot, but it is not the entire contract. Policy forms and endorsements contain definitions, duties, conditions, and exclusions.
Example
You check the declarations page to confirm that a new car appears with collision coverage and a $500 deductible.
Why it matters
An incorrect driver, vehicle, address, or coverage selection can cause problems when you need the policy.
What to check on your policy
Review every declarations page at purchase and renewal. Contact the insurer quickly if any detail is wrong.
